Sean Strickland Fires Coach Eric Nicksick
Sean Strickland just lately responded to his coach Eric Nicksick’s public criticism of his efficiency within the UFC 312 title combat in opposition to Dricus Du Plessis. Nicksick had described Strickland’s displaying as “uninspired” and “sleepwalking,” criticizing his lack of urgency and failure to adapt throughout the combat. The coach additionally questioned Strickland’s motivations within the sport, stating that he wished to work with fighters aiming for championships.
In his response on social media, Sean Strickland acknowledged that his coaching camp was extraordinarily difficult, citing points resembling a staph an infection, a damaged arm, and visa problems. Regardless of these struggles, he refused to make excuses for his loss, emphasizing that setbacks are a part of the game. Strickland expressed frustration with Nicksick airing grievances publicly and hinted at knowledgeable cut up, stating that whereas they continue to be pals, Nicksick will “probably not” be in his nook transferring ahead. He additionally reaffirmed his dedication to combating and vowed to return stronger.
